Hey,
ich habe folgenden Code:
Ich möchte gerne Inhalte aus meiner MySQL Datenbank auslesen, bekomme es aber nur hin, dass er mir immer eine Spalte von Oben nach Unten Ausgibt. Ich möchte aber, dass er mir Alle Spalten ausgibt.
Also z.B
Spalte 1, Spalte 2,
Wert 1, Wert 2
Wert 1, Wert 2
Wie bekomme ich das hin? Mit meinem Code, schaffe ich es nur eine Spalte abzufragen: Mein weiteres Problem: Ich muss den Namen des Spalts eingeben. ("titel") Wie kann ich das umgehen? Ich möchte gerne dynamischer Programmieren und mir einfach alle Spalten ausgeben!
Grüße
trash
ich habe folgenden Code:
Java:
public gui()
{
Connection myCon;
Statement myStmt;
try{
Class.forName("com.mysql.jdbc.Driver").newInstance();
myCon = DriverManager.getConnection(
"jdbc:mysql://localhost",
"root","");
myStmt = myCon.createStatement();
ResultSet result = myStmt.executeQuery(
"SELECT * FROM cds ");
while (result.next()){
System.out.println(result.getString("titel")); // GIBT MIR NUR EINE SPALTE AUS
}
myCon.close();
}
catch (Exception sqlEx){
System.err.println(sqlEx);
System.out.println("ERROR");
}
Ich möchte gerne Inhalte aus meiner MySQL Datenbank auslesen, bekomme es aber nur hin, dass er mir immer eine Spalte von Oben nach Unten Ausgibt. Ich möchte aber, dass er mir Alle Spalten ausgibt.
Also z.B
Spalte 1, Spalte 2,
Wert 1, Wert 2
Wert 1, Wert 2
Wie bekomme ich das hin? Mit meinem Code, schaffe ich es nur eine Spalte abzufragen: Mein weiteres Problem: Ich muss den Namen des Spalts eingeben. ("titel") Wie kann ich das umgehen? Ich möchte gerne dynamischer Programmieren und mir einfach alle Spalten ausgeben!
Grüße
trash